The Cook prepares food in accordance with menus, diet specifications, resident preference, and sanitary practices under the supervision of the Food and Nutrition Services Manager or Dining Services Manager.
Requirements:
A minimum of one year experience cooking in a restaurant or the dietary department of a hospital or similar environment.
General kitchen/dietary experience may be considered in lieu of direct cooking experience.
Must have required State certification or food service license.
High School Diploma, GED, or equivalent knowledge and skills obtained through a combination of education, training, and experience.
